Upright vacuum
cleaners are the basic of all vacuum cleaning
systems. Upright vacs are perfect for general floor cleaning,
carpets, tiles and hardwood flooring. These types of vacuums
are the most powerful of all types of vacuum cleaning systems.
Canister
vacuums are designed for smaller areas, and small
cleaning duties. Some of the areas that a canister vac would
come in handy include carpeted stairways and drapery. These
types of vacs are handy, they are much smaller than uprights
and they also have less power.
If you need to clean the interior of your car, then a handheld
vacuum is for you. These types of vacuum cleaners are
usually battery powered (cordless). The main reason for you
to buy this type of vacuum is strictly for smaller duties,
as well as small hard to clean areas, such as between furniture
and other crevices.
Stick vacuums, are another alternative to the upright, but
they offer less power, perfect for smaller areas. Prices
for sticks vacs are much cheaper than upright so if you don't
need a heavy duty machines, the a stick vacuum might be worth
reviewing.
- filtration system - the best filtration
systems to have is a hepa filter system. HEPA
vacuums are designed for
people who suffer from allergies, caused from dust mites
and other particles stuck in your carpets.
- bagless - want to save the hassle of
buying and replacing vacuum bags, then a bagless vacuum
might be a good choice. When the container becomes full
just empty it out, pretty simple system.
- onboard headlight - if you're home is
dark or you want to clean in the pitch black, then a headlight
is great, you can light up all the dirt and debris in your
path and suck it up.
- robotic vacuum - if you are really busy,
then you should check out robotic
vacuum cleaners that can actually clean
the floors while you watch, Roomba makes them.
- looking for a vacuum with the right type of attachments
is important. Crevice tools are a must but for instance
drapery tools are only good if you have drapes, many people
only have blinds.
- weight - some vacuums can get pretty
heavy, so if you plan on doing a lot of vacuuming then
try to find the lightest vacuum within your requirements.
